A basic principle of many processes for extracting copper and nickel from sulphide ores is to overlay the molten ore or matte with a lime-silica-iron oxide slag and blow with air or oxygen Some of the iron present in the ore oxidises and, as a result, partitions to the slag phase, while some of the sulphur is carried off as sulphur dioxide.
The nickel-copper sulphide ore used in this study was supplied by Trojan Nickel Mine located in Bindura, Zimbabwe From the X-ray diffraction analysis, the main phases present in the ore were pentlandite (494%), pyrrhotite (412%) and quartz (46%), Fig1 The ore which was supplied in lumpy form was subjected to crushing and grinding.

Metallic nickel is primarily obtained from two ore types: nickel sulphide and nickeli-ferous laterite (oxide) or Global nickel resources averaging a minimum nickel grade of about 1% contain about 130 million tons of nickel, and the distribution between the nickel sulphides and nickel laterites is estimated to be approximately 40% and 60%, re.
Sulphide ore grades range from 015% to around 8% Ni, but 93 per cent of known deposits are in the range 02-2% Ni (Hoatson, 2006) Nickel-bearing lateritic ores, with average nickel content of 1-16%, are formed by tropical and sub-tropical surface weathering Table 3 summarises these.

Copper-Nickel or Pentlandite ((Ni,Fe)S) is the most important nickel sulphide mineral and is often associated with nickel-containing pyrrhotite and chalcopyrite Gangue minerals can include talc and other troublesome silicates which must be dispersed and/or depressed.

Magmatic Nickel Sulphide Deposits The bulk of nickel mined today comes from either nickel laterite deposits, in deeply weathered terrains where nickel is released from the weathering of ultramafic rocks, or from nickel sulphide deposits which is our primary focus at Grasset.
